Digital transformation of music business
On the impact of technology on the music business, Wells said, “I think music is more conveniently available now more and ever and it’s a great thing. With the current updating of music creator laws we expect to see a shift in the economics of it all as well. But at it’s core, the music business is the same. It’s about getting music to music lovers. I’m grateful for the opportunity to do that.”
